Given numbers are 638, 129, 933, 481
The list of prime factors of all numbers are
Prime factors of 638 are 2 x 11 x 29
Prime factors of 129 are 3 x 43
Prime factors of 933 are 3 x 311
Prime factors of 481 are 13 x 37
The above numbers do not have any common prime factor. So GCD is 1
